Annex I contains the basic country data. Background 3. Belize, located in Central America, attained independence from the United Kingdom in September, 1981. With a total population of around 150,000 people occupying an area of about 23,000 kmZ, the population density of Belize is extremely low, about 6 persons per km2. 4. Belize is endowed with abundant natural resources. The economy is largely dominated by the production of export-oriented sugar, bananas, citrus, fishing and some light manufacturing industries as well as tourism, while there is considerable reliance on imports to satisfy the demands of domestic consumption and practically all investment requirements. There is a fairly even distribution of income, with the private sector being the dominant sector of the economy. Recent Economic Trends 5. The economy of Belize expanded steadily during the 19bUs and most of the 1970s, with real GDP growth of 4.5 to 5.0% per annum, or about 2.5% in per capita terms. This development resulted from the expansion of the sugar industry, the re-establishment of the banana industry, the implementation of several infrastructural works, the establishment of a number of new industries such as an export-oriented garment factory, and several import-substitution industries (cigarettes, flour mill, beer and a fertilizer mixing plant). Since 1980, however, economic growth has not been as robust with an annual average growth of GDP of 0.7% per annum. The reasons for this are diverse. There has been a steady deterioration in the terms of trade tacing the country as a result of lower sugar prices. Furthermore, an outbreak of smut diseases in 19U and 1981, necessitated substantial replanting of sugar cane. Re-export trade with Mexico has been an important part of the service sector; however, the Mexican debt crisis and devaluation in 19b2, severely truncated this trade. Another significant factor accounting for the recent economic slowdown, has been the lack of adequate port, road, communications and electricity facilities. In particular, this has impeded the development of export-oriented production activities. 6. Over the past five years, adjustment to the lower level of national income took place mainly in the form of reduced real private consumption and public investment. meal private consumption at the end of 1983 was at the same level recorded in 1979 and the level of unemployment remained unchanged at about 14%. The public sector on the other hand did not reduce its consumption in line with the stagnation in national income and current expenditure grew by 2b% over the same period. As a result, the financial situation of both the Central Government and the public enterprises has deteriorated with public sector savings becoming negative in 1982, reaching about Z% of UVP in FY63/84. Faced with this deteriorating fiscal pertormance a policy of restraint on expenditures, particularly in the Central Government, has been enforced since early 1983. Furthermore, in June 1984, a comprehensive range of additional revenue measures were introduced. These included an increase of 10% in the revenue replacement duty on gasoline and aviation fuel; a 2% increase on stamp duty on imports; an increase of excise duty on beer of 30% per pint and the introduction of an excise duty of 10 cents per pint on soft drinks. With respect to the public enterprises, tariffs for electricity services were increased by 13% in June 1984. These measures yielded additional Central Government revenues in an amount equivalent to 4.2% of GDP in FY84/85. In conjunction with these measures, the Government requested access to IMF resources totalling around SDK 7.125 million, which is 75% of Belize's quota, within the framework of a stand-by arrangement. The stand-by arrangement was approved on December 3, 1984, and expired on March 31, 1986. The program was aimed at reducing the overall public sector deficit to a level that can be financed entirely from bilateral and multilateral external sources. To a large extent this adjustment program has been successful, with the result that the public sector savings performance has dramatically improved to a positive 3.9% of GDP in FY1985/bb, and the international reserve position has strengthened. The deficit on the current account of the balance of payments narrowed in 1984 and 1985, as import demand remained stagnant and sugar and citrus exports expanded. This improved performance is expected to continue in 1986 as a result of growing exports of agricultural products. Development Planning and Policy Issues 7. PART III - THE ENERGY SECTUR Energy Resources 17. The principal source of energy in Belize is petroleum. Belize is completely dependent on imported oil tor its energy requirements. In 1983, imports of petroleum products amounted to US023 million and accounted for 22Z (second largest item after food) of total imports for domestic consumption. The cost of petroleum imports equalled about one third of total export earnings. In 1983, the use of petroleum for power generation accounted for 23% of Belize's total petroleum consumption, transportation 55%, industry 11%, domestic 9Z and agriculture 2%. 18. Geological studies indicate a good possibility that Belize has deposits of oil and gas both onshore and offshore. In 1955, Gulf drilled the first well. Since then, 40 wells totalling 250,000 ft have been drilled in Belize and about b,UUO line miles ot seismic surveys have been conducted by several companies. Presently there are nine companies carrying out oil exploration in the country. Various findings have been reported, but so far there have been no reports of discoveries of either oil or gas in commercial quantities. 19. The laws governing oil and gas exploration licenses are regarded as among the most liberal in the world. Exploration licenses are awarded for a renewable 3 to 5 year period. If oil is tound, a mining lease would be awarded for 20 years. The agreements with the oil companies are based on an old -contract-model" that may need to be updated to take into account changes in the world situation experienced in the last decade. UNDP is providing technical assistance in this area by financing an expatriate petroleum geologist working at the Ministry of Natural Resources. The long-run success of this assistance will depend on the ability of both the -6- Government of Belize (GOB) and UNDP to build up the local expertise to take care of these responsibilities in the near future. GOB needs an overall strategy and a contingent plan for dealing with the development problems that exploring and finding oil and/or gas in commercial quantities would create. 20. Hydropower is potentially an important indigenous source of energy in Belize. To reduce its dependence on petroleum imports for electricity generation, the Government wishes to explore the possibility of developing hydro power generation. In 1975, a UNDP-financed preliminary survey of hydro-electric resources identified several alternatives for development. The study concluded that the most justifiable sites are located on the balize river and recommended considering construction of a 45 MW power planAt at an estimated cost of US$55 million. The UNDP study concluded tha the following supplementary studies are needed: (i) study of energy demand covering a 20 year program; and (ii) further study conceraing development on the Belize river (topographical survey, hydraulic study of the river, geological study of the envisaged project sites). Since 1975 no additional studies were performed on the subject. The proposed project includes the financing of a feasibility study for future hydro-gener-ion or utilization of other renewable energy source such as wood, sugar ane and bagasse. Power Sector 22. The Belize Electricity Board (BEB) is the sole authority to generate, distribute, supply and sell energy for public and private purposes. Initially, BEB was primarily responsible for supplying electri- city to Belize City only, while supply to the districts towns was provided by the respective town Councils. Later, this was amended to place all the districts in the country under BEB's responsibility. 23. Public-service electricity supply in Belize needs improvement. The present price to the consumer averages about 0.21 US*/kWh; of that high cost, fuel costs represent more than 50% of operating costs. Electric power is generated by isolated diesel sets, which depend on imported fuel. Load centers are not interconnected, except for a 13 mile 22 kV transmission line between Ladyville and Belize City and a 15 mile 22 kV line between Belmopan and San Ignacio (see Map). The primary and secondary distribution networks are weak and the quality of the service is poor. - 7 - BB's management estimate that the capacity of small privately-owned generator sets and the sugar industries that generate their own require- ments is about 8.0 MW. 24. The country's short-term strategy is to improve reliability of electricity supply by strengthening the distribution system and adding diesel generating capacity to meet the requirements of energy supply for the next 7 years and to study the possibility of developing tuture projects as soon as possible, using indigenous resources when economically feasible. Over the long-term, the country's strategy is aimed at developing its hydroelectric potential as well as the utilization of its domestic renewable energy resources, thus reducing its dependence on imported fuel for power generation. Tariffs 25. The Belize Electricity Board Ordinance empowers BEB to set electricity rates with the approval of the Minister responsible for Energy and Communications. 26. Up to June 1984 BEB's tariff consisted of separate declining block tariffs for domestic and for commercial and industrial consumers together with a fuel surcharge which was introduced on May 1, 1979. In June 1984 the fuel surcharge was abolished and a fixed rate of 43 bz cents (USSU.215) per Kilowatt hour was introduced for all consumers together with a monthly minimum charge of Bz$4. The June 1984 tariff revisions were estimated to increase average revenues by 13%. In April 1986 electricity rates were reduced by about 2 Bz cents, partially reflecting the recent reductions in fuel costs caused by the decline in world oil prices. At present BEB's tariff levels are already high and it is not expected that any real increases will be necessary in the near term unless to compensate for possible increases in oil prices. 27. A 1980 CUB loan required BEB to appoint consultants to review BEB's tariff structure. A study, which included tariff structure recommendations and financial forecasts, was completed in September 1982 by consultants, Stone and Webster. The main recommendations of the study were that tariffs for large industrial and commercial consumers should consist, inter alia, of a demand charge, and an energy charge. These recommenda- tions have not yet been implemented. However, the new Management and Financial Advisor is now expected to examine the feasibility of introducing a maximum demand and energy charge for large consumers. Constraints on Sector Development 28. The principal development constraint faced by the power sector is the lack of sufficient skilled and experienced personnel in BEB to permit an orderly and adequate development of the sector. Particularly, BEB lacks experienced personnel in management, planning, accounting and engineering. The proposed project includes technical assistance and training components which should result in strengthening BEB and thus help alleviate this constraint. 29. A second constraint relates to the ability of BEB to generate sufficient financial resources internally to cover operating expenses and service its debt and to make a reasonable contribution to its investment needs. The proposed project would help to improve BEB finances by: (i) reducing distribution losses and operating expenses; (ii) improving operation and maintenance of the system; (iii) improving and upgrading the distribution system and thus increasing system reliability; (iv) establish- ing appropriate financial objectives; and (v) securing funding commitments from Government. 30. Finally, as indicated above, 1OOZ of electricity is generated by the use of imported petroleum. The recent drop in world oil prices has contributed to a significant improvement of BEB's finances but serious constraints could arise if future oil prices should substantially increase. The proposed project includes financing of studies for utilization of renewable energy resources. PART IV - THE PROJECT Background 31. The proposed Project, which represents part of BEA's 1987-1993 investment program, comprises five major components: (i) distribution program for expansion and improvements; (ii) diesel generating sets; (iii) technical assistance and training; (iv) pre-investment studies; and (v) consultant services for engineering and construction management. Project Objectives 33. The main project objectives are: (a) to meet the 1987-1993 energy requirements by providing small generating sets in the isolated parts of the electric system, as well as portable generating units and spare parts to improve reliability and maintenance and operating efficiency; (b) to expand and improve BEB's primary and secondary distribution systems to meet the 1987-1993 forecasted power and energy requirements, improve distribution reliability, and reduce losses in the distribution systems; (c) to help BEB achieve financial viability through greater emphasis on proper pricing, improved operating efficiency through a reduction of distribution losses and also through better maintenance of SEB's facilities; (d) to strengthen BEB by improving its organizational structure, and management, financial and technical capability and to develop an efficient and capable organization to handle future increasing needs of power supply; (e) to ensure that investments to be made are carried out on a rational and cost-effective basis; and (f) to prepare feasibility studies for long-term energy requirements which are expected to be provided by hydro generation or the utilization of other renewable energy sources in Belize. Project Description 34.. The proposed project would be spread over several districts of Be-ize (see map, No. IBRD 18929) and would include the following components: (a) Generation (i) Installation of one 500 kW unit, one 650 kW unit and one 3,200 kw unit in San Pedro, Belmopan and Belize respectively, construction of a small power station in Punta Gorda (approximately 4,000 sq. ft.), and rellocation of one 260 kW unit and one 300 kW unit in Punta Gorda (presently installed in San Pedro and Belmopan). (ii) Spare parts for the existing diesel generating sets. (b) Distribution Installation and reconductoring of 22 kV and 6.6 kV three phase (approximately 22 kms) and 110-220 volts three phase (approximately 14 kas) distribution lines. Installation of static capacitors (about 2,500 kVAR); distribution transformers (about 3,000 kVA) complete with sectionalizing and protective equipment; step-up station power transformers (3,750 kVA); customers meters (11,500 custoiaers), service drops and street lighting. This component includes 3b ground mounted metal clad switchgears, 3 circuit breaker reclosers: and 32 pole mounted isolating switches. (c) Substations kellocation of two 3 MVA 22/6.6 kV existing power transformers from the Western and Northern substation to a new substation to be built close to the Belize power station, including the associated 22 kV lines, switchgears, switchboard, and accessories. (d) Vehicles and Equipment Acquisition of equipment and tools for operation and maintenance of the generating and distribution facilities, including 10 vehicles for construction of the project. - 10 - (e) Training and Technical Assistance Training and technical assistance, including the identification of detailed training needs and implementation of a training program, and a study on BEB's organization. (f) Engineering and Consultant Services (1) Consultant services for management, engineering and supervision of the construction of the distribution and generation component of the proposed project. (ii) Consultant services for studies related to future energy sources development. Project Cost Estimate 35. The total project cost, including physical and price contingencies, is estimated at about US*13.2 million, of which about US$10.7 million would be in foreign exchange. Total financing requirements including US$1.0 million interest during construction would be US$14.2 million. 36. The project base costs were estimated at December 1985 price levels. Cost estimates for the distribution component for the Belize- Ladyville system were based on a January 198b report prepared by the consultants Merz and McLellan. Cost estimates for the generation component of the proposed project as well as ior equipment, tools and vehicles were estimated by BEB and the Bank mission, based on recent quotations received from manufacturers. The cost estimate for consultant services were based on average staff-month costs using Bank experience for similar services. These costs include salary, overhead costs, fees, international travel and subsistence. Physical contingencies were calculated by the Bank at IOZ of the base cost for all components except distribution. For this component 20% was used. Price contingencies, for both foreign and local components, were applied to the base cost plus physical contingencies, using the following annual escalation factors: 7.2% for 1986, 6.8% for 1987-bb, 7% for 1989, 7.1% for 1990 and 4% for 1991-93. Import taxes and other duties are not included in the above estimates because 1$EB is exempt from these charges. Project Financing Plan 37. Implementation Agency. The proposed project would be implemented by the Belize Electricity Board (BEBS). BEE, a government owned corporation, was first established by Ordinance in 1950 and its legal status is now governed by a revised Ordinance, which came into force in September 1958. BEB has sole authority for public power generation and supply throughout Belize. The Board consists of seven members, namely: (1) GOB's Financial Secretary; (ii) a uember of the Belize City Council; and (iii) five other persons appointed by the Minister of Energy and Communications. The Chairman of the Board is elected by the Board, subject to the Minister's approval. Following the election of a new Government in December 1984 new Board members were appointed. A local businessman was elected as the new Chairman of the Board. 39. BEB's institutional performance has generally been weak and characterized by inadequate planning and direction, diffusion of authority, between GOB, BEB's Board and its management and insufficient delegation of authority to BEB's management. 40. Assurances were obtained during negotiations that consultants, whose qualifications, teras of reference and terms and conditions of employment are satisfactory to the Bank, would be employed by December 31, 1986, to carry out a study of BEB's organization and that, after consultation with the Bank, BEB would promptly implement such recommendations as are agreed upon. 41. In addition to organization studies the proposed project would seek to strengthen BEB through training for managerial and technical staff. Because of BEB's management weaknesses, to ensure satisfactory project implementation, it will be necessary to employ an experienced and qualified engineer as project coordinator. The appointment of such a person, whose qualifications and terms and conditions of employment arL satisfactory to the Bank, would be a condition of loan effectiveness. 42. BEB's present General Manager, a Belizean national appointed in 1983, has worked for DEB for many years. The General Manager's office needs support to help improve management, planning and staff coordination. For that purpose, a Management and Financial Advisor, funded by USAID was appointed in September 1985 under a two-year contract. Assurances were obtained during negotiations that the position of Management and Financial Advisor will be retained until the Bank and DEB agree that it is no longer necessary, and that such position will continue to be filled by a person whose qualifications and terms and conditions of employment are satisfactory to the Bank. To further help ensure the maintenance of an adequate management capability, assurances also were obtained during negotiations that BEB would maintain in the positions of General Manager and of Financial Controller persons having qualifications and experience satisfactory to the Bank and that BEB would appoint by December 31, 1986, an Assistant Financial Controller with qualifications and experience, satisfactory to the Bank. Manpower Development and Training 43. Apart from some isolated efforts, training has largely been neglected in the past. Training administration has been handled by the personnel officer as a secondary duty. In addition to providing management and financial advisors the proposed project would seek to develop BEB's manpower capability through a comprehensive tive-year training program aimed at improving the on-the-job pertormance of about 27U management, technical and accounting staff, at all levels. The program has been worked out in preliminary form with Bank assistance and would include (a) the training of instructors as well as teaching materials and equipment for specific courses to be arranged for BEB personnel at local training institutions and BEB's own facilities; (b) short-term expert services for local training in specific technical areas; and (c) short-term overseas visits for employees to attend courses, seminars and visit other power companies. During negotiations assurances were obtained that, not later than December 31, 1986 BEB would appoint a Training Advisor, whose qualifications and terms and conditions of employment are satisfactory to the Bank, to organize a training unit within BEB and develop and organize a detailed training program. By March 31, 1987, BEB would submit to the Bank for review a detailed training program; such program would promptly be implemented thereafter. 44. An important objective of the project training component will be to create a permanent train ag capability within BEb. For that purpose BEB has already appointed a Training Officer directly responsible to the General Manager. After an initial period of training, the Training Officer is expected to take over full responsibility for the training function. The Training Officer recently attended a six week Bank/lLO I/ training seminar in Italy in May 198b. The cost of his participation in the above seminar (about USS7,000) would be financed, retroactively under the proposed Loan. Auditing 45. BEB's audits have been satisfactorily carried out for some years by the public accounting firm oi Pannell Kerr Foster. However, the issuance of audit reports has been late in recent years, varying from 9 to 14 months after BEB's financial year end, mainly because BEB's records have not been ready for audit. The BEB Ordinance requires audit reports to be issued within four months of the end of BEB's fiscal year. With the strengthening of BEB's accounting department it is expected that BEB'S accounts could be gradually made available for audit in a more timely manner. Assurances were obtained during negotiations that BEB would continue to engage independent auditors, satisfactory to the Bank and that BEB's audited accounts would be submitted to the Bank not later than six months after the end of FY87 and FYb8 and not later than four months after the fiscal year end, thereafter. 1/ International Centre for Advanced Technical and Vocational Training (Italy). - 13 - Finances 46. Through FY84 BEB's financial performance was extremely weak. Despite high rates for the sale of electricity (which increased from US$0.12/kWh in FY79 to US$0.18/kWh in FY84) the company consistently ran into operating losses. BEB had to obtain assistance from the Government, which funded, through loans, (of which Bz$7.5 million were converted into equity in FY81), BEB's debt service and investments throughout the period. This inability to achieve a positive internal cash generation, coupled with the excessive reliance on borrowings has progressively weakened BEB's finances to the point that by March 31, 1984 the utility had no equity base and current assets amounted to only 77% of current liabilities. 47. Following discussions with Bank staff, the Government has already taken three important measures to strengthen BEB's present and future finances: (a) it increased electricity rates even further to US40.21/kWh (including the fuel charge, which was consolidated with the basic rate when fuel prices started to decline in recent months; this decision resulted in a significant increase in net revenues); (b) it offset debts of BEB to the Government against receivables accrued from the sale of electricity, which had built-up to a significant amount, and capitalized the net balance of BEB's debts to the Government, thereby creating a positive equity base and significantly improving the utility's financial structure; and (c) it undertook to service BEB's non-Government existing debts, treating as an equity contribution the difference between these payments and the value of electricity sales by BEB to the Government. BEB is expected to add to the above efficiency improvements and improve its financial performance further during project implementation as a consequence of (a) its loss reduction program which would reduce distribution losses from 17% in 1986 to about 11% in 1990 and around 9% in 1993; (b) operating expenses reduction program including projected savings in fuel oil costs resulting from reduction of the distribution losses; (c) the increased system reliability which would occur by improving and upgrading the distribution system; (d) the establishment of appropriate financial objectives; and (e) the postponement of additional generation investments. Taken together, these measures should enable BEB to become financially independent from the Government shortly and, to the extent that it improves its efficiency, eventually allow it to start paying cash dividends. 48. About 57% of BEB's medium- and long-term debt outstanding at March 31, 1986 is due for repayment in FY87 and FY88. Assurances were obtained during negotiations that, unless the Bank should otherwise agree, the Government will make all debt payments on BEB's outstanding debt at March 31, 1986. Where the debt payments made by the Government on behalf of BEB exceed the value of electricity sales by BEB to the Government, then the amount paid by the Government in excess of such sales will be treated as a long-term consolidated debt to BEB. Where the value of electricity sales exceeds such debt payments, the Government, its agencies, and its municipalities would pay to BEB, within 60 days, the amounts owing for such electricity sales. - 14 - Financing of BEB's Investment Program 49. The proposed project would not have a detrimental impact on the environment, as it comprises only: (i) extensions and conversions or upgrading of low and medium voltage distribution lines and will, in most cases, follow established rights-of-way with land clearing and visual impact kept to a minimum; and (ii) diesel generating sets that will be installed in the existing power generation facilities where presently no environmental effect exist. Benefits and Risks 61. The size and characteristics of the new generating units to be installed in Belmopan (650 kW) and San Pedro (500 kW) have been selected taking into consideration space limitations in the existing power stations where the new units will be installed, as well as taking into account the need to increase the firm capacity in order to meet the power requirements through 1993. The new unit in Belmopan will be installed to replace an old 300 kW unit and the new unit in San Pedro will replace two 250 kW units. Therefore, the investment of US$ 1.0 million (including physical and price contingencies) is the least-cost solution and no other alternative exists. In the case of the Belize-Ladyville system, the rehabilitation of one 2.2 MW unit (purchase of prime mover and accessories: US$ 1.3 million) is the least-cost solution to meet load requirements through 1993. 62. The economic benefits to be obtained from the proposed 1987-1993 investment program include: (i) allowing BEB to meet its incremental sales for the period; and (ii) fuel savings resulting from reducti6n of the distribution losses. 63. The rate of return has been calculated on the basis of BEB's entire 1987-1993 investment program. The rare of return of the corresponding investment was estimated as the discount rate which equalizes the present values of the economic net cost and benefit streams associated with the investment program. The rate of return obtained for the base case was about 12%, which compares favourably with the economic cost of capital estimated to be between 10% and 12% in Belize, and which suggests that the average electricity rate levels are close to the average incremental cost. The rate of return probably understates the real economic rate of return of the proposed project, as revenues from the sales of electricity may not fully measure some of the benefits to society, such as the social benefits of residential and public uses, or the indirect benefits to industry and commerce, whose production and employment depend on reliable electricity supply. Furthermore, the social impact of the proposed project is - 18 - difficult to measure because of inadequate data. The inclusion of social benefits, would probably result in higher internal rates of return. Shadow pricing for local currency labor costs and foreign exchange were not considered necessary because market values in Belize can be considered reasonably close to the opportunity cost of labor and the rate of exchange appears to be realistic and does not need adjustment. b4. The project faces no major physical risks. The distribution works and installation of small diesel sets are standard and the implementation schedule assumed for the project is reasonable and takes into consideration normal engineering administrative and construction procedures. Possible hurricane damage presents a risk to projects in Belize. To minimize the associated technical risks, the new distribution lines will be designed in accordance with economic and technical considerations taking into account that winds of about 130 miles per hour are relatively common in the region. Delays in project execution could arise due to BEB's lack of experience with large projects as well as with Bank loans and procedures. To minimize this risk, provision has been made to engage engineering consultants (para. 34(f)) to assist BEB in the implementation of the proposed project. BEB's technical staff will also be assisted by Bank's staff in matters related to Bank procedures. PART V - RECOMMENDATION 65.
